Finding Authentic Camaro Designs
Authenticity matters to fans of the brand, and many coloring pages deliver accurate representations of specific Camaro model years and trims. Look for outlines that feature the correct headlight shape, hood scoop, and rear spoiler configuration characteristic of models like the SS or ZL1. High-quality sources often reference official blueprints or photographs to ensure the line art is recognizable and true to the vehicle's legendary design. This attention to detail turns a simple coloring session into a homage to automotive history.

Creative Coloring Tips and Techniques

To get the most out of a camaro coloring page, consider moving beyond the standard crayon box. Experiment with different mediums to bring the vehicle to life. Gel pens can create a sleek, metallic finish on the body, while watercolor paints can produce a realistic, glossy effect on the paint. Using colored pencils allows for smooth gradients and the creation of shadows under the wheels or along the body lines. Encouraging these techniques helps children understand light, shadow, and texture.
